How they compare
Ireland currently reports 3,764 t against 1,425 t in Southern Africa (excluding intra-trade), a difference of 2,339 t.
That makes Ireland's figure about 2.6 times Southern Africa (excluding intra-trade)'s.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 15 shared years of data; in 2002 it was Southern Africa (excluding intra-trade) ahead.
Ireland ranks 16th and Southern Africa (excluding intra-trade) ranks 17th of 81 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Ireland averaged higher in 1 and Southern Africa (excluding intra-trade) in 2.

About this data
The Fertilizers by Product dataset contains information on the Production, Trade and Agriculture Use of inorganic (chemical or mineral) fertilizers products. The fertilizer statistics data are for a set of 23 product categories. Both straight and compound fertilizers are included.
